How do you get rid of fleas with candles?

To eradicate fleas from your home, float a lit tea candle in a bowl of water with dish detergent. The warmth attracts them and the soap kills them.

How do you attract fleas to one spot?

When looking for food, there are a number of factors which can help a flea detect a suitable host but they are primarily attracted to visual and thermal stimuli. In other words, light and heat. When placed in a dark area, studies have found that as many as 93% of fleas will move to a lighted area within 40 minutes.

What color light are fleas attracted to?

They’re most attracted to green-yellow light (500-530 nm). They can’t see red light (above 600 nm). When the light is quickly turned off and on, fleas perceive it as a shadow from a potential host. As a result, intermittent light attracts up to 8 times as many fleas as continuous light.

What time of day are fleas most active?

Fleas are most active around sunset, and least active at sunrise. At dusk, there’s an increase in movement, egg production, and respiration. Fleas are never completely inactive. They produce eggs and feces through all hours of the day.
